Transaction 81118557c81478df4abe62d8b0ba06f789b60f2b673aa92cce6626abe56d0338
1 Input
1 Output
-
81118557c81478df4abe62d8b0ba06f789b60f2b673aa92cce6626abe56d0338:0
- value
- 301845808
- script pubkey
- OP_0 OP_PUSHBYTES_20 f13923722156ccd296e200e2f49cde6364ff61c8
- address
- bc1q7yujxu3p2mxd99hzqr30f8x7vdj07cwgvpm6fy